A convenient approach for synthesizing indole‐N‐carboxamide derivatives through palladium‐catalyzed isocyanide insertion into the N‐H bond of 3‐(phenylhydrazono)oxindoles has been developed. The inclusion of the 3‐phenylhydrazone group proved essential in remotely activating the N‐H bond of the oxindole. Also, it has been established that the reaction outcome is highly dependent on the electronic effects of the substituents.
